              2014 registration should fill up a lot sooner than the 2013 registration, last year had a lot of special circumstances with a lot of hot races and lower qualifying rates.

               

              10374 had their ticket punched through the 2011 Boston Marathon itself; due to warmer temps in 2012, only 2705 qualified that way for 2013.
